Head of Partner Management
2 years ago
The Riot Commercial Partnership team (RCP) serves as the central hub for sponsorship, media, marketing, and strategic partnerships across Riot. The Partner Management group operating within that team is focused on supporting efforts to manage and grow the portfolio of world-class brands that partner with Riot across esports, games, events, entertainment, and media including League of Legends and VALORANT.
We are looking for a motivated expert to implement a long-term strategic vision for us and our partners. Reporting to the Chief Commercial Officer of Riot, the Head of Partner Management will understand our products and will deliver the best in market results to the benefit of our company, partners, and players. Our Head of Partner Management will be an important member of the CCO's leadership team and will help shape the strategy and direction of the organization.
You will help to build a cohesive and passionate team focused on managing the ongoing relationships established by the business development group.
Responsibilities:
- Help build a world-class account management organization that delivers value to our partners and our players
- Lead the effort to seek and identify new and incremental opportunities for existing partners across Riot's expanding portfolio of products
- Manage the team charged with execution and delivery of their assigned partnerships through your deep craft leadership and great coordination and relationships with our teams and important partner contacts
- Represent Riot as the top relationship lead with partners; help your team establish trust as a strategic partner driving the execution and success of the partnerships and ensuring that the partnership delivers on not only the goals of both Riot and the partner but that delight our players.
- Support your team as they represent partnership needs, goals, and deliverables in internal workstreams and work with internal teams to ensure that partner programs are executed at the highest level and per contractual obligations
- Contribute to the all aspects of renewal of partnerships
- Lead the team in the preparation and delivery of partner program recap reporting, including collection and analysis of performance data and communication of learning and optimization recommendations
Required Qualifications:
- Bachelor's Degree from an accredited college or university
- 10+ years experience in Partner Management
- 5+ years experience leading a team
- Strong analytical skills and background, with ability to use data to power decision-making
- Experience mixing creativity with strategic thinking, and demonstrate strong organizational and prioritization skills
- Strong communication skills, both written and verbal
- Must be a self-starter with the ability to handle multiple projects, prioritize work assignments, meet deadlines and work independently in a fast-paced environment
Desired Qualifications:
- Experience leading shared service support departments
- Experience overseeing a global function as a craft leader
- Experience leading organizational change and transformation programs
